Las Vegas Casinos Return to Standard Time
Gamblers in Las Vegas will get an extra hour tonight to enjoy primetime casino gambling action as the United States will return to standard time. At 2:00am, the clocks will rollback and gamblers will have an extra hour to play slots, blackjack, poker, roulette, and craps.
Spokesman Jerry Humprey of the Golden Nugget Resort and Casino says, "Tonight is one of the best nights to gamble all year long. Everyone gets an extra hour."
Whether you're down on the floor gambling, having drinks in the lounge, or in your hotel-room relaxing, the extra hour tonight will give gamblers the energy needed to maximize the evening.
Las Vegas casinos are running promotions all night long. Players at the finest casinos, such as Bellagio, Tropicana, Stardust, Wynn, Harrahs, and the Mirage (MGM) will be in for treat.
